diff options
author | Jon Marius Venstad <venstad@gmail.com> | 2020-12-10 08:01:50 +0100 |
---|---|---|
committer | Jon Marius Venstad <venstad@gmail.com> | 2020-12-10 08:01:50 +0100 |
commit | 06803b97348d9a4fb56df083cae73e2afbc44438 (patch) | |
tree | 82fd0d35de85fd05c03df9cd1c041969778664b8 /configserver | |
parent | c8f8e85351b70a02b9915b6978dd05e1c2cc55c7 (diff) |
Rename close to awaitShutdown
Diffstat (limited to 'configserver')
2 files changed, 3 insertions, 4 deletions
di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ApplicationPackageMaintainer.java b/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ApplicationPackageMaintainer.java index aa709b3bf37..7ccdf161f82 100644 --- a/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ApplicationPackageMaintainer.java +++ b/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ApplicationPackageMaintainer.java @@ -78,9 +78,9 @@ public class ApplicationPackageMaintainer extends ConfigServerMaintainer { } @Override - public void close() { + public void awaitShutdown() { connectionPool.close(); - super.close(); + super.awaitShutdown(); } private void createLocalSessionIfMissing(ApplicationId applicationId, long sessionId) { diff --git a/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ConfigServerMaintenance.java b/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ConfigServerMaintenance.java index fa82744de90..837f025ec2b 100644 --- a/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ConfigServerMaintenance.java +++ b/configserver/src/main/java/com/yahoo/vespa/config/server/maintenance/ConfigServerMaintenance.java @@ -5,7 +5,6 @@ import com.google.inject.Inject; import com.yahoo.cloud.config.ConfigserverConfig; import com.yahoo.component.AbstractComponent; import com.yahoo.concurrent.maintenance.Maintainer; -import com.yahoo.jdisc.Metric; import com.yahoo.vespa.config.server.ApplicationRepository; import com.yahoo.vespa.config.server.ConfigServerBootstrap; import com.yahoo.vespa.config.server.application.ConfigConvergenceChecker; @@ -47,7 +46,7 @@ public class ConfigServerMaintenance extends AbstractComponent { @Override public void deconstruct() { maintainers.forEach(Maintainer::shutdown); - maintainers.forEach(Maintainer::close); + maintainers.forEach(Maintainer::awaitShutdown); } /* |